Indra acquires European satellite firm Hispasat for €725m

Spanish IT firm Indra has acquired satellite operator Hispasat.

Indra Group has entered into an agreement with Redeia Corporación for the acquisition of 89.68 percent of the share capital of Hispasat for €725 million ($747.6m).



indra hispasat

– Indra

Indra has secured €700 million ($723m) in financing for the deal, with the remaining amount covered with existing cash on balance.

Founded in 1989, Hispasat operates eight commercial satellites and three government satellites. It provides coverage and services across Europe and the Americas.

Redeia (through Red Eléctrica Corporación) paid Abertis €933 million ($964m) for an 88.68 percent stake in Hispasat back in 2019.

Founded in 1992, Indra is a Spanish information technology and defense systems company. The firm is 28 percent owned by the Spanish government.

Reports Indra was looking to buy the satellite firm surfaced last month.

Last year Indra acquired Deimos, a Spanish firm that provides satellite services and technologies with a focus on small satellites, from Elecnor. Indra also set up a new spin-off to serve the space industry.

In other space news:

– Iridium Communications is looking into using small satellites to demonstrate advanced Positioning, Navigation, and Timing (PNT) capabilities. Speaking at the Smallsat Symposium recently, CEO Matt Desch said the company may “need to be in the smallsat business for a while, even in just an experimental stage [putting up] a few satellites.”

– SES has secured a €125 million loan from the European Investment Bank’s EIB Global division to fund the rollout of its O3b mPower constellation.

– Serco has acquired Northrop Grumman’s mission training and satellite ground network communications software business (MT&S) for $327 million. The deal is set to close in mid-2025, adding 1,000 employees to Serco.

– Space Capital predicts Boeing and Airbus will sell off their space divisions in 2025 due to “failing to keep up with the pace of change.”

– AscendArc has raised $4 million for its Small GEO satellites. Founded by former Starlink engineer Chris McLain, the company raised $505,000 in a pre-seed round and $3.45 million in seed funding from Seraphim Space, Everywhere Ventures, Portland Seed Fund, Thermo, and Hunter Communications. The company has also been awarded a prestigious $1.8 million Phase II Small Business Technology Transfer (STTR) contract, granted by the Air Force’s AFWERX program.

– The Ontario government in Canada briefly canceled and then reinstated a contract with SpaceX’s Starlink in the wake of President Trump imposing tariffs on Canadian imports.

– Starlink is de-orbiting up to five satellites a day. At least 87 re-entered Earth’s atmosphere in January.

– Starlink is providing satellite connectivity to Oracle’s Enterprise Communications Platform (ECP) to enable remote connectivity capabilities. Oracle’s ECP connects devices and real-time communications to Oracle’s cloud services. The platform supports various IoT protocols to connect Edge and mobile devices over public and private communications networks, either through an on-premise Edge gateway appliance or directly through WiFi or 4G/5G.

– US teleport operator US Electrodynamics (USEI) is to deploy a network of optical ground stations. The company is to launch a new service called DiamondLink using optical ground stations from Cailabs that will reportedly offer up to 10Gbps throughput.
